Berlin The Federal Association of Energy and Water Industries (BDEW) is convinced that the urgently needed construction of new gas-fired power plants is at risk. So that Germany is not forced to act hastily, it is necessary to develop an “overall concept for security of supply”, according to the as yet unpublished BDEW policy paper “A new market design for Europe and Germany”, which is available to the Handelsblatt.
“Time is running out. It is therefore not enough to agree on reforms for a post-2030 market design,” said BDEW General Manager Kerstin Andreae to the Handelsblatt. “The reforms that prove necessary must be poured into legislation and administrative action as quickly as possible,” said Andreae. The current market design is “no guarantee that the renewable energy expansion targets set will be achieved and that security of supply will be maintained”. Additional tools are required.
